Diseases of cattle, sheep, goats Diseases of cattle, sheep, goats and swine diseasesofcattl00mous Year: 1905 9G RHEUMATISM. Certain joints, often a pair, appear swollen, hot and painful. The synovial sacs are distended, and in the upper joints of the limb appear much more prominent than in the lower. When the patients are still \iMmP»f; Fig. 50.—Young bull suffering from infectious rheumatism. able to move they walk on three legs, but usually they remain lying permanently, and if aroused show great difficulty in rising and very acute pain in moving. General disturbance is also very marked; the temperature varies between 103° and 105° Fahr. The animals are dull, have no appetite, and exhibit intense thirst. The pulse rate and respirations are increased, and not un- commonly symptoms of grave visceral complications, such as endocarditis, pleurisy, pneumonia, etc., can be de- tected. Diarrhceic enteritis sometimes appears as a secondary development. The animals remain per- manently lying down. They can only be induced to rise with difficulty, and, Avhen moved, exhibit very acute pain. In many cases the disease then takes a rapid course and ends fatally. Death is the usual termination whenever any of the above- mentioned visceral complications exist. Kecovery is exceptional. In
